引言
随着互联网的快速发展,Web开发已经成为了一个热门的行业。前端开发作为Web开发的重要组成部分,负责构建用户界面和交互体验。掌握前端技能,对于想要进入Web开发领域的人来说至关重要。本文将为你揭秘快速入门Web开发的攻略,帮助你从零开始,逐步成为一名合格的前端开发者。
前端开发基础知识
HTML(超文本标记语言)
HTML是构建Web页面的基础,它定义了网页的结构和内容。以下是HTML的一些基本元素:
<!DOCTYPE html>
<html>
<head>
<title>我的第一个网页</title>
</head>
<body>
<h1>欢迎来到我的网页</h1>
<p>这是一个段落。</p>
<a href="https://www.example.com">这是一个链接</a>
</body>
</html>
CSS(层叠样式表)
CSS用于控制网页的样式和布局。以下是一个简单的CSS示例:
body {
font-family: Arial, sans-serif;
background-color: #f8f8f8;
}
h1 {
color: #333;
}
p {
color: #666;
}
JavaScript
JavaScript是一种客户端脚本语言,用于实现网页的动态效果和交互。以下是一个简单的JavaScript示例:
function sayHello() {
alert("Hello, World!");
}
// 调用函数
sayHello();
学习资源推荐
在线教程
- MDN Web Docs(https://developer.mozilla.org/zh-CN/)
- W3Schools(https://www.w3schools.com/)
视频教程
-慕课网(https://www.imooc.com/) -极客学院(https://www.jikexueyuan.com/)
书籍推荐
- 《JavaScript高级程序设计》(第4版)
- 《HTML与CSS设计精粹》
- 《CSS揭秘》
实践项目
小型项目
- 制作个人博客
- 制作待办事项列表
- 制作简单的在线简历
中型项目
- 制作电商网站
- 制作在线学习平台
- 制作社交网站
大型项目
- 参与开源项目
- 参与公司项目
前端框架和库
常用框架
- React(https://reactjs.org/)
- Vue.js(https://vuejs.org/)
- Angular(https://angular.io/)
常用库
- jQuery(https://jquery.com/)
- Bootstrap(https://getbootstrap.com/)
- Axios(https://github.com/axios/axios)
总结
掌握前端技能,快速入门Web开发需要不断学习和实践。通过学习HTML、CSS和JavaScript等基础知识,掌握前端框架和库,参与实际项目,你将逐渐成为一名合格的前端开发者。祝你在Web开发的道路上越走越远!
